hey, i was wonding if any one on here as a good idea of how to store rugs with winter coming on here more rugs are needed and they are so much heavier than the summer rugs, at the moment all my rugs are in one huge pile in my shed or the are all hung over a long bit of rope(which dosent work very well when u need the one at the bottom) i have a fair bit of room much not a huge space , does any oneh ave a cheap easy way to store rugs??

You can buy big racks to hang them all on.

But im cheap so i just fold mind nicely in half then half again and roll them up then tye them with string then stack them up :D is a bit of a mission with the big rugs but I found it worth while.

We have rug racks and in our storage area (behind each stable)we have two lines of rope going from one beam to the other and we hang them up there - there is the tendency to walk into them late at night when it's very dark and you can't see a thing though!

You can buy large plastic bags which you then remove air with a vacuum cleaner...reduces size and keeps mice etc away. Got mine at Lakeland but I am sure their are cheaper
